Cummins vs Generac: Brand Reputation

Cummins is a well-known and respected name in the power generation industry, with a history dating back over 100 years. The company is known for its innovative technology and high-quality products. Generac, on the other hand, has been in the generator business for over 60 years and has built a solid reputation for providing reliable and affordable generators for both residential and commercial use.

Features and Technology

Cummins whole house generators come equipped with a range of features and technology that set them apart from the competition. These include advanced control systems, remote monitoring capabilities, and automatic transfer switches for seamless power delivery. Generac generators also offer a variety of innovative features, such as Mobile Link monitoring, PowerBoost technology for increased starting power, and Quiet-Test self-testing mode for reduced noise during operation.

Cost and Value

When it comes to cost and value, Cummins generators are typically more expensive upfront than Generac generators. However, Cummins generators are known for their durability and longevity, which can result in lower long-term costs and higher overall value. Generac generators are generally more affordable and offer a good balance of performance and cost-effectiveness, making them a popular choice for budget-conscious homeowners.
